As children enter adolescence, they begin to differentiate themselves. At these ages, their relationships with their peers become more influential and important. Children this age may carry fears about friends, school, changing bodies, and sometimes family dynamics.

WebApr 12, 2024 · Tantrums or meltdowns: Social anxiety in kids may lead to overwhelming tantrums or meltdowns in social situations. Fear or reluctance to interact with unfamiliar people: Hesitation to interact with unknown people, such as new caregivers or strangers, is a sign of social anxiety in toddlers.
